Subject: Q3 Stock-Count Ledger — Courier Transfer

Dispatch,

The quarterly stock-count ledger for the Harrowgate depot has been reconciled and signed off by the records team. It is bound, sealed, and ready for transfer to the Millbrook archive office. Please schedule collection before Thursday close of business and log the transfer reference in the usual register. The confidential hand-over instruction for the courier is as follows.

dispatch memo: the sorius tamius courier leaves the praeth ledger at gate 4873 under passcode 928014

Joint Venture Proposal — Managers Only

This page summarizes the proposed joint venture between Calderly Foods and Renwick Mills to operate a shared cold-chain network out of Thornbay. Ownership would split 60/40 in our favor, with board seats matching. Due diligence on Renwick's fleet is complete; findings were satisfactory. Branch managers should not discuss this externally until the announcement. Staffing implications will be covered at the next regional call. The confidential planning note sits below.

board note of kajef-fajof: Normirix Works is in early talks to buy Framirix Group for about $155.2 million. The Aldok launch date is September 14, and nothing goes to the press before then. Legal wants the Fraaxox Freight term sheet countersigned before March 6.

Insurance Renewal — Managers Only

Quick update for the board: our cover with Halveston Mutual renews next quarter. Premiums are up roughly 9%, mostly driven by the warehouse claims at Dunmere. We've pushed back and secured a higher deductible option that softens the hit. Broker comparison looked unimpressive, so we're staying put. Before the board pack goes out, keep the following point in mind.

confidential, yafof-tawef: The finance team signed off on a budget of $34.3 million for Project Zorox. The renewal with Aldethax Freight closes at $12.7 million a year, 10 percent below the last contract.